| CVE-2015-6052 |
The Microsoft (1) VBScript 5.7 and 5.8 and (2) JScript 5.7 and 5.8 engines, as used in Internet Explorer 8 through 11 and other products, allow remote attackers to bypass the ASLR protection mechanism via a crafted web site, aka "VBScript and JScript ASLR Bypass." Published: October 13, 2015; 9:59:23 PM -0400 |
V4.0:(not available) V3.x:(not available) V2.0: 4.3 MEDIUM |

| CVE-2015-6047 |
The broker EditWith feature in Microsoft Internet Explorer 8 through 11 allows remote attackers to bypass the AppContainer protection mechanism and gain privileges via a DelegateExecute launch of an arbitrary application, as demonstrated by a transition from Low Integrity to Medium Integrity, aka "Internet Explorer Elevation of Privilege Vulnerability." Published: October 13, 2015; 9:59:19 PM -0400 |
V4.0:(not available) V3.x:(not available) V2.0: 6.8 MEDIUM |

| CVE-2015-2558 |
Use-after-free vulnerability in Microsoft Excel 2007 SP3, Excel 2010 SP2, Excel 2013 SP1, Excel 2013 RT SP1, Excel 2016, Excel for Mac 2011, Excel 2016 for Mac, Excel Viewer, Office Compatibility Pack SP3, and Excel Services on SharePoint Server 2007 SP3, 2010 SP2, and 2013 SP1 allows remote attackers to execute arbitrary code via a long fileVersion element in an Office document, aka "Microsoft Office Memory Corruption Vulnerability." Published: October 13, 2015; 9:59:13 PM -0400 |
V4.0:(not available) V3.x:(not available) V2.0: 9.3 HIGH |

| CVE-2015-2556 |
The InfoPath Forms Services component in Microsoft SharePoint Server 2007 SP3 and 2010 SP2 misparses DTDs, which allows remote attackers to read arbitrary files via an XML document containing an external entity declaration in conjunction with an entity reference, related to an XML External Entity (XXE) issue, aka "Microsoft SharePoint Information Disclosure Vulnerability." Published: October 13, 2015; 9:59:11 PM -0400 |
V4.0:(not available) V3.x:(not available) V2.0: 4.3 MEDIUM |

| CVE-2015-2553 |
The kernel in Microsoft Windows Vista SP2, Windows Server 2008 SP2 and R2 SP1, Windows 7 SP1, Windows 8, Windows 8.1, Windows Server 2012 Gold and R2, Windows RT Gold and 8.1, and Windows 10 mishandles junctions during mountpoint creation, which makes it easier for local users to gain privileges by leveraging certain sandbox access, aka "Windows Mount Point Elevation of Privilege Vulnerability." Published: October 13, 2015; 9:59:07 PM -0400 |
V4.0:(not available) V3.x:(not available) V2.0: 7.2 HIGH |
| CVE-2015-2552 |
The kernel in Microsoft Windows 8, Windows 8.1, Windows Server 2012 Gold and R2, Windows RT Gold and 8.1, and Windows 10 allows physically proximate attackers to bypass the Trusted Boot protection mechanism, and consequently interfere with the integrity of code, BitLocker, Device Encryption, and Device Health Attestation, via a crafted Boot Configuration Data (BCD) setting, aka "Trusted Boot Security Feature Bypass Vulnerability." Published: October 13, 2015; 9:59:06 PM -0400 |
V4.0:(not available) V3.x:(not available) V2.0: 7.2 HIGH |
